The Australian data centre construction market is experiencing significant growth and is estimated to be valued at approximately AUD 3.45 billion in 2023. With the increasing demand for digital infrastructure driven by advancements in cloud computing, big data, and the rise of 5G technology, this market is expected to expand at a compound annual growth rate (CAGR) of 5.54%. By 2032, the market is projected to reach a value of around AUD 5.60 billion. This growth is largely fueled by Australia's strategic role as a data hub in the Asia-Pacific region, the rising need for data storage, and the continuous shift towards digital transformation across industries.

Overview of the Australian Data Centre Construction Market

The Australian data centre construction market involves the planning, designing, and building of facilities that house IT infrastructure, including servers, storage devices, and networking equipment. These facilities are crucial for providing the physical infrastructure needed to support cloud services, data storage, and digital services for businesses and consumers alike.

As digitalization continues to reshape industries, Australia’s data centre infrastructure has become an essential part of its economy. The increasing reliance on cloud-based services, as well as the rapid adoption of 5G technology, artificial intelligence (AI), and the Internet of Things (IoT), is fueling demand for more robust, efficient, and scalable data centres.

In addition to these technological shifts, Australia's strategic location in the Asia-Pacific region also contributes to its growing importance as a data hub, attracting global investments in data centre construction.

5. Data Sovereignty and Privacy Regulations

Australia has strict data privacy and security regulations that influence the design and operation of data centres. The Australian government requires certain data to be stored within the country to comply with local privacy laws and data sovereignty concerns. As a result, companies are increasingly investing in local data centre infrastructure to ensure compliance with these regulations.

Australia’s data sovereignty requirements have led to an increase in demand for data centres that can house sensitive information, especially in industries such as banking, healthcare, and government services.

Challenges in the Australian Data Centre Construction Market

Despite the promising growth prospects, the data centre construction market in Australia faces several challenges:

1. High Energy Consumption

Data centres are known for their high energy consumption, and as the market grows, so does the pressure to find energy-efficient solutions. Developers must balance the need for power-hungry infrastructure with environmental concerns and regulatory requirements.

2. Limited Land Availability

As demand for data centres increases, the availability of land in urban areas for building new facilities becomes a challenge. Developers need to find ways to maximize land use, including vertical construction, repurposing existing buildings, or developing in suburban areas.

3. Skilled Workforce Shortage

The construction of data centres requires a specialized workforce, including engineers, technicians, and project managers. With the growth of the market, there may be a shortage of skilled professionals to meet demand.
